Job Description

The Information Technology (IT) Manager II, under direction, routinely manages large and complex IT project operations. Performs limited specialized, technical duties.

Responsibilities:

  • Recruits, hires, and supervises large or multiple project teams staffed with multi-disciplined and more senior technical staff. Enforces ethical, regulatory, and performance standards. Oversees and manages personnel issues.

  • Leads, motivates, develops and coaches multi-disciplined and more senior technical staff. Models ethical, regulatory, and performance standards. Champions workplace diversity and inclusiveness. Models and promotes the open sharing of information, dedication to the team’s mission, customer commitment, collaboration, and cooperation.

  • Prioritizes, schedules, and directs activities of large or multiple project teams. Directs the development of project or task plans, resource estimates, and schedules. Coordinates activities with the management of other organizational units and vendors. Directs the preparation of project documentation and reports for clients and management. Oversees and coordinates the evaluation, selection, and purchase of computing resources and consulting services.

  • Uses established project management protocols to lead the planning, execution and successful completion of large IT projects. Facilitates the analysis of project needs and risks and recommends solutions. Develops project or area budgets. Tracks expenditures and revenues.

  • Oversees, designs, and controls the processes for supporting the delivery of large scale information technology services. Monitors and analyzes operations metrics. Implements continuous improvement methodologies to include corrective actions.

  • Performs limited advanced technical duties in support of large or multiple project teams' projects and operations. Serves as technical resource for other staff members.

  • Maintains, establishes, and develops new, close, and collaborative working relationships with stakeholders, customers, vendors.

  • Supervises the development of standard operating procedures for large or multiple project teams. Approves and coordinates documentation provided to customers.

  • Participates in training and professional development with a special emphasis on leadership development, management, industry related acumen, and project and operations management.

  • Other duties as assigned.

Required Education:

  • Bachelor’s degree in applicable field or equivalent combination of education and experience.


Required Experience:

  • Five years of related experience in IT.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ities:

  • Knowledge of word processing and spreadsheet applications.
  • Knowledge of project and operations management.
  • Knowledge of team leadership skills including motivating team and group processes, team collaboration, empowering, coaching, mentoring, training, ethical integrity, championing diversity and inclusiveness, and supervising staff.
  • Knowledge of strategic thinking and planning. Industry related skills to include knowledge of the IT industry and trends, knowledge of IT security regulations, and proficiency with the Information Technology Interface Library (ITIL).
  • Ability to multitask and work cooperatively with others.
  • Excellent written communication, analytical, interpersonal, and organizational skills.
